The Simpsons kicks of the new season with the episode called "Sex, Pies and Idiot Scrapes," which features
Homer Simpson as a bounty hunter who tracks down criminals.
When Homer is sent to prison after a chaotic booze-free brawl at the Springfield St. Patrick's Day parade, he goes to get his bail bond and meets Lucky Jim and Wolf the Bounty Hunter, who both inspire him to try his own hand at the lucrative profession. Now a bounty hunter, Homer eventually teams up with neighbor Ned Flanders to form quite the unlikely bounty-hunting partnership. However, when Homer's new no-sympathy attitude gets the best of him, Ned is less than pleased. Meanwhile, unbeknownst to her, Marge begins working at an erotic bakery.

Joining the cast on tonight's installment is Joe Mantegna and Robert Forster. Mantegna, who serves as the voice of Fat Tony, is a Tony Award-winning actor who is known for his roles in box-office hits such as
The Godfather Part III, Up Close & Personal, Baby's Day Out, Forget Paris, Three Amigos, and
The Simpsons Movie.
Foster, on the other hand, provides the voice of Lucky Jim. The 67-year-old Academy Award-nominated actor is credited for films like
Medium Cool, The Black Hole, Alligator, Vigilante, The Delta Force, and
The Banker, just to name a few. On the small screen, he has appeared on
Banyon, Nakia, Police Story, Karen Sisco, Numb3rs, Heroes, and
Desperate Housewives.
